HideMyAss! Free Web Proxy

HideMyAss! Free Web Proxy offers a simple, web-based solution to anonymize your online activity by masking your real IP address. It's a free and convenient way to browse the web with a layer of privacy, especially for basic anonymous browsing tasks. by HideMyAss!

GNUnet

GNUnet is a free and open-source framework for building secure, distributed, and privacy-preserving peer-to-peer applications. It goes beyond simple file sharing, offering a foundation for various decentralized services designed to resist surveillance and censorship. by Christian Grothoff

Pros & Cons Comparison

HideMyAss! Free Web Proxy

HideMyAss! Free Web Proxy

Pros

  • Free of charge
  • No software installation required
  • Easy to use interface
  • Quickly hides IP address for web browsing
  • Can bypass some basic site blocks

Cons

  • Only works for web browsing within the proxy interface
  • Limited security compared to a VPN
  • Speeds can be slow and inconsistent
  • Fewer server locations than paid services
  • Not suitable for sensitive transactions or file sharing
GNUnet

GNUnet

Pros

  • Strong focus on privacy and anonymity.
  • Decentralized architecture improves resilience.
  • Modular design supports various applications.
  • Open-source nature fosters transparency and trust.
  • Designed to resist censorship.

Cons

  • Technical complexity for average users.
  • Ecosystem of user-facing applications is still growing.
  • Performance challenges in large-scale, decentralized networks.
  • Requires technical knowledge to set up and manage nodes.
